Output 8c4e9456a61986f20cfa805bacc61af23ad177543eb449fd1856fd8158392bb0:2

value
533292701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ef0cde08ce13931ac60e733840f8d0de352073f6 OP_EQUAL
address
MVh99KDRVTyiUtaFtkRxVmWLizkqtNsdWE
transaction
8c4e9456a61986f20cfa805bacc61af23ad177543eb449fd1856fd8158392bb0
spent
true